原文:mysql高效获取两张表共同字段的交集数据

问题: 例如下面两站表A,B.A表和B表分别有 w数据。A表结构如下:id bid name title publisher extraB表结构如下id bid name title publisher A出版社也为很多人出版了书籍,B出版社也为很多人出版了书籍,有sql语句找出这两个出版社为那些人 共同出版书籍,用innerjoin太慢,有没有什么更好的办法 解答一: 由于不知道你表的索引情况, ...

2014-07-28 16:47 0 3324 推荐指数:

查看详情

Mysql筛选出两张中不同的数据的SQL

1.筛选不同的数据 select * from b_sendmsgb where not EXISTS(select * from sendmsgb_bak where b_sendmsgb.cardNum=sendmsgb_bak.cardNum); 2.筛选出不通数据后,按卡号排序 ...

Tue May 12 01:11:00 CST 2020 0 6792
MySQL实现两张数据的同步

两张A和B,要求往A里面插入一条记录的同时要向B里面也插入一条记录,向B里面插入一条记录的同时也向A插入一条记录。两张的结构不同,需要将其中几个字段对应起来。可以用下面的触发器实现。 A的触发器: B的触发器: ...

Thu Aug 18 00:57:00 CST 2016 3 14477
mysql 组合两张

select P.FirstName,P.Lastname,A.City,A.State from Person P left join Address A on P.PersonId = A.Per ...

Thu Jun 27 19:32:00 CST 2019 0 471
查询两张不同的数据

1、查询两张中都有的记录:SELECT a.* FROM a INNER JOIN b ON a.a_id = b.b_id; 2、查询A中有,B中没有的数据:SELECT a.* FROM a LEFT JOIN b ON a.a_id = b.b_id WHERE b.b_id ...

Thu Apr 23 22:22:00 CST 2020 0 769
两张mysql中分别两个字段相同的值

看起来有点绕口吧,举个例子吧,如图 两张字段名也不同字段gs 和另一 gsmc 的有些值是相同的 我们要做的就是把这个相同的值找出来 会写这个sql语句就可以 只写重点 这样就可以成功的输出来了 如果像我这样有登录的用户不同,比如这样 维护人都是登陆 ...

Sun Aug 20 00:40:00 CST 2017 0 3505
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M